Creative Gifts for $25: Unique & Affordable Ideas

Finding standout creative gifts for $25 is easier when you focus on personal meaning and hands-on experience rather than price alone. With smart planning, you can give presents that feel premium, memorable, and fully aligned with your budget.

Use this guide as a ready reference for gift ideas, price points, and time investment so you can shop with confidence and avoid last-minute stress.

Gift Idea Price Range Time to Prepare Best For
Custom playlist and mixtape-style packaging $0–$10 15–30 minutes Music lovers, long-distance friends
Handwritten letter series with small printouts $5–$15 30–60 minutes Romantic partners, family, mentors
DIY plant kit in decorated pot $15–$25 45–90 minutes Home lovers, new plant parents
Art supply bundle with tutorial card $20–$25 60 minutes shopping + 30 minutes prep Aspiring artists, students, hobbyists
Curated experience box (movie, snacks, notes) $20–$25 30–60 minutes Film fans, cozy night planners

Personalized Creative Gifts

Adding a personal touch is one of the most powerful ways to make creative gifts for $25 feel special. A handwritten note, a shared memory, or a custom playlist shows that you paid attention to what the recipient truly enjoys. These details often matter more than the price tag.

Consider themes such as “a night in,” “favorite places,” or “inside jokes” when designing your personalized elements. Even a simple card with a thoughtful message can anchor the entire gift and make it feel cohesive and deliberate.

Quick Personalization Tips

  • Copy a favorite quote into handwritten lettering on the package.
  • Use a photo printed on modest paper for a custom cover.
  • Record a short voice memo and include a QR code.

Hands-On Experience Gifts

Experience-focused creative gifts for $25 shift the focus from objects to shared moments. Instead of something to keep, you offer something to do together, strengthening connection and creating memories.

Pair a modest item, such as a sketchbook or a set of spices, with a clear invitation to join you in the activity. The presence of your time and attention amplifies the value of the gift far beyond its cost.

Idea Examples

  • Cook together: ingredients + a recipe card.
  • Paint and sip: canvases, paints, and a tutorial link.
  • Walk and talk: a map of a scenic route with stops for conversation.

Budget-Conscious Gift Wrapping and Presentation

Presentation turns ordinary items into creative gifts for $25 that feel thoughtfully crafted. With a little ingenuity in wrapping, labeling, and sequencing, you can elevate simple objects into an experience.

Focus on reusable materials, such as cloth wraps or sturdy boxes, and add small details like a pressed flower, a ribbon spool, or a handwritten tag. These touches signal care without adding significant cost.

Matching Gifts to Recipient Interests

Aligning your creative gifts for $25 with the recipient’s hobbies ensures relevance and impact. A gamer, a reader, or a plant lover will appreciate gifts that speak directly to their daily joys.

Spend time observing what they talk about, what they save online, or what they already use. Small clues help you choose an item that integrates seamlessly into their existing routines.

Can I make high-quality creative gifts for $25 without looking cheap?

Yes. Focus on presentation, consistency in design, and materials that feel durable. A cohesive theme, neat handwriting, and thoughtful packaging can make even low-cost items feel premium.

How do I avoid seeming thoughtless when giving a low-priced gift?

Emphasize personalization and time investment. Include a specific note about why you chose the gift, reference a shared memory, or outline how you curated the items to match their tastes.

What if the recipient seems to already have everything they need?

Shift to consumable or experience-based options, such as a specialty tea set, a scented candle, or tickets for a local event. These provide novelty without adding clutter.

Is it better to give one larger item or several small ones within the budget?

Choose several small items when you want to create exploration and surprise; pick one refined item when you want to highlight quality and intention. Match the approach to the recipient’s personality.
